Wall biceps stretch

Instructions

  • Stand upright next to a wall or doorway.
  • Extend your arm fully behind you at shoulder height, palm facing forward or outward.
  • Place your hand against the wall and gently rotate your torso away from the arm.
  • Hold the stretch for the desired duration, keeping the arm straight.
  • Release slowly and repeat on the other side if needed.

Technical Tips

  • Maintain a neutral spine and avoid arching the back.
  • Keep the shoulder relaxed and down to avoid tension.
  • Avoid twisting the body too forcefully.

Breathing Tips

  • Inhale deeply before entering the stretch.
  • Exhale slowly as you rotate into the stretch.
  • Maintain steady, relaxed breathing during the hold.

Medical restrictions

  • Shoulder impingement
  • Recent biceps tendon injury
  • Rotator cuff tear
  • Elbow hyperextension issues

The Biceps Stretch is a fundamental flexibility exercise designed to lengthen and relax the biceps muscles after physical activity or as part of a general mobility routine. This stretch is commonly used in fitness, yoga, and rehabilitation contexts to reduce muscle tightness, enhance range of motion, and support injury prevention, especially for individuals engaged in strength training or repetitive upper body movements. Performed without equipment, it involves extending the arm behind the body and gently rotating the torso to apply a controlled stretch to the front of the upper arm. Incorporating this stretch regularly helps relieve post-workout soreness, counteracts the effects of prolonged sitting or computer use, and improves overall shoulder and arm mobility. Suitable for all fitness levels, the Biceps Stretch requires no special skills or tools, making it an effective and accessible addition to any warm-up, cool-down, or mobility-focused session.

How do I stretch my biceps without equipment?

To stretch your biceps without equipment, extend your arm behind you at shoulder height, place your hand on a wall or doorway, and gently rotate your torso away from the arm to feel a stretch along the front of your upper arm.

Is the Biceps Stretch good after arm workouts?

Yes, the Biceps Stretch is excellent after arm workouts as it helps reduce muscle tightness, supports recovery, and improves flexibility in the upper arm and shoulder.

Can I do the Biceps Stretch every day?

Yes, the Biceps Stretch can be safely performed daily, especially if you frequently use your arms in training or daily activities, to maintain flexibility and prevent tightness.

What should I feel during a biceps stretch?

You should feel a gentle, controlled stretch across the front of your upper arm and possibly into the shoulder; avoid any sharp pain or discomfort.

Why is it important to stretch the biceps?

Stretching the biceps is important for improving range of motion, preventing muscle tightness, reducing injury risk, and supporting better posture and upper body performance.
